The case for stronger biodefense as AI advances
An essay calls for using AI to detect biological threats and develop countermeasures, arguing that cheaper, more accessible systems make stronger defenses necessary.
TLDR
A post argues that more capable AI models will increase biological risk, saying the magnitude is fiercely debated but the direction is not. Its linked essay argues that efforts to slow AI miss the larger point: powerful systems will keep becoming cheaper and more widely accessible. It advocates using the same AI breakthroughs to detect threats, develop countermeasures and stop outbreaks before they become pandemics.
